Understanding Stress

Types of Stress

Stress is a natural response of the body to a perceived threat or challenge. There are three types of stress: acute, episodic acute, and chronic stress.

Acute stress is a short-term stress response to an immediate threat or challenge. This type of stress is common and can be beneficial in some situations, such as when a person needs to react quickly to avoid danger.

Episodic acute stress is a recurring acute stress response. Individuals who experience this type of stress often have a chaotic and disorganized lifestyle, which can lead to constant stress.

Chronic stress is a long-term stress response that can be caused by ongoing stressors, such as financial problems, relationship issues, or work-related stress. Chronic stress can lead to serious health problems if left untreated.

Effects of Stress on Health

Stress can have a significant impact on a person’s health. It can affect both physical and mental health, leading to a range of health problems.

Physical effects of stress can include headaches, fatigue, muscle tension, and digestive problems. Chronic stress can also increase the risk of developing heart disease, high blood pressure, and diabetes.

Mental effects of stress can include anxiety, depression, and irritability. Chronic stress can also lead to burnout, a state of emotional, physical, and mental exhaustion.

It is important to manage stress effectively to prevent negative health effects. Techniques such as exercise, relaxation, and mindfulness can help reduce stress levels and improve overall health and well-being.

Strategies for Stress Management

Mindfulness and Meditation

Mindfulness and meditation have been proven to be effective strategies for managing stress. Mindfulness involves being present in the moment and focusing on one’s thoughts and feelings without judgment. Meditation, on the other hand, involves focusing on a specific object or activity to achieve a state of deep relaxation.

Research has shown that practicing mindfulness and meditation regularly can help reduce stress and anxiety levels, improve mood, and enhance overall well-being. Some popular mindfulness and meditation techniques include deep breathing exercises, body scans, and guided meditations.

Physical Activity and Nutrition

Engaging in regular physical activity and maintaining a healthy diet can also help manage stress. Exercise releases endorphins, which are natural mood-boosters that can help reduce stress and anxiety. Eating a balanced diet that includes plenty of fruits, vegetables, and whole grains can also help improve overall health and well-being.

It’s important to find physical activities that are enjoyable and sustainable, such as walking, swimming, or yoga. Incorporating healthy foods into meals and snacks can also help boost energy levels and improve overall health.

Time Management and Organization

Effective time management and organization can also help reduce stress levels. Prioritizing tasks and setting realistic goals can help individuals feel more in control of their daily lives. Breaking down large tasks into smaller, more manageable ones can also help reduce feelings of overwhelm.

Using tools such as calendars, to-do lists, and reminders can help individuals stay on track and manage their time more effectively. It’s also important to set aside time for self-care activities, such as reading, listening to music, or spending time with loved ones.
